Indigenous artist featured at Super Bowl for first time
by Sandra Hale Schulman

Indian Country Today    Translate This Article
21 January 2023

On 21 January 2023 Indian Country Today reported: For the first time, an Indigenous artist's works will be featured at the Super Bowl, gracing game tickets, displays, and a massive Super Bowl mural in downtown Phoenix with images that reflect her multicultural roots. Global Good News service views this news as a sign of rising positivity in the field of culture, documenting the growth of life-supporting, evolutionary trends.

Phoenix-based artist Lucinda Hinojos -- who is Mexican-American as well as Pascua Yaqui, Chiricahua Apache, White Mountain Apache, and Pima -- was chosen by the National Football League as the marquee artist of Super Bowl LVII, which will be played February 12 at State Farm Stadium in Glendale, Arizona.
